Sourcing guidance for Electric Sofa Mechanism

What are the key technical specifications to consider when sourcing electric sofa mechanisms?

Buyers should prioritize load capacity, typically requiring a minimum of 150kg (330 lbs) for single-seat mechanisms. Ensure the motor system uses low-noise DC actuators (under 50dB) for a premium user experience. The steel frame should be cold-rolled steel with a thickness of at least 2.0mm to 3.0mm to prevent warping over time. Additionally, verify the cycle life test results; high-quality mechanisms should withstand at least 25,000 to 50,000 open/close cycles without structural failure.

Which safety and quality certifications are mandatory for international markets?

For the North American market, UL or ETL certification for the electrical components (motors, transformers, and power cords) is essential. For the European market, CE marking and RoHS compliance are required to ensure the absence of hazardous substances. Furthermore, look for SGS or TUV mechanical safety reports that confirm the mechanism meets anti-pinch and stability standards to prevent injury during operation.

How does the 'Zero Wall' feature impact product design and shipping?

A 'Zero Wall' or 'Wall-Hugger' mechanism allows the sofa to be placed as close as 5-10cm from the wall while still fully reclining. This is a high-demand feature for modern urban living. From a sourcing perspective, these mechanisms are slightly more complex and may have a higher unit cost (10-15% more), but they significantly increase the marketability and retail value of the finished furniture.

What integration capabilities should a professional buyer look for?

Modern mechanisms should support modular integration, including USB-A/USB-C charging ports, LED ambient lighting controls, and wireless charging pads. Ensure the supplier provides plug-and-play wiring harnesses that are compatible with international power voltages (110V-240V) to simplify the assembly process for the furniture manufacturer.

Cross-Border Procurement & Risk Management for Sofa Components

How can I mitigate the risk of receiving defective mechanical parts?

Always request a Pre-Shipment Inspection (PSI) conducted by a third party. Focus on a functional test of a 5-10% random sample, checking for smooth movement and motor noise. What are the best strategies for negotiating with hardware suppliers?

Negotiate based on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) rather than just the unit price. Ask for spare parts (2-3% extra motors and controllers) to be included in the bulk price to cover future warranty claims. For long-term partnerships, request price stability clauses to protect against fluctuations in global steel prices.

What shipping precautions should be taken for heavy steel mechanisms?

Electric mechanisms are heavy and prone to rust if exposed to moisture. Insist on VCI (Volatile Corrosion Inhibitor) packaging or moisture-proof bags. Ensure the outer cartons are double-walled corrugated boxes with reinforced corner protectors, as the weight of the steel can easily break standard packaging during sea freight handling.

How do I ensure compliance with international trade policies regarding steel and electronics?

Check for Anti-Dumping Duties (ADD) that may apply to steel products from specific regions to your country. Ensure the supplier provides a Certificate of Origin to benefit from preferential tariffs under trade agreements.
